Date: Tue, 7 Sep 2004 05:30:27 +0200 OK, this is a consequential error, the dependency information in the baseline code is incomplete so that netgraph users don't get recompiled or relinked. This /usr/src/UPDATING entry is incomplete, it should list the full source path to enter for "make clean all install" and all affected utilities and should drop the word "slightly": 20040826: Netgraph changed its message format slightly to align the data portion well on 64 bit machines. Netgraph using utilities (e.g. ngctl, nghook, ppp, mpd, pppoed, bluetooth, ATM) should be recompiled when a new kernel is installed. After manually fixing this up, user-mode ppp works for me with the limitation shown in kern/69133, which persists. Please add proper dependency information to the base system so that ngctl, nghook et al. are automatically recompiled after the message format change. Thank you.
